Second Generation

2. Sibille de Bolougne TINGRY, daughter of Pharamus de Boulogne de Tingry and Matilda, was born circa 1132. She married Ingelram de FIENES.

 

Ingelram de FIENES (also known as Enguerrand de FIENNES), son of Allen de FIENES ( - ), was born circa 1128 in Marstock, Somerest. He died in 1190 in Acre, Israel. He and Sibille de Bolougne TINGRY had the following children:

Third Generation

3. William de FIENES, son of Ingelram de FIENES and Sibille de Bolougne TINGRY, was born in 1160. He had the title '1st Baron Fiennes'. He died in 1241 in Wendover, Bucks.. He married Agnes de DAMPMARTIN.

 

He was the only son. He was a Magna Carta Baron against King John. Anthony Wagner, Pedigree and Progress: Essays in the genealogical interpretation of history, Phillimore and Co., 1975, p. 159

“This William was son of Ingelram de Fynes, who was slain at the siege of Acons, in the time of Richard I and had married Sybyll the daughter and sole heir of Pharamus de Boulogne; son of William, son of Galfrid [Geoffrey], brother of Godfrey of Boulogne, Kiing of Jerusalem elect, (though his piety declined that title) and son of Eustace, Earl of Boulogne…”.

 

Agnes de DAMPMARTIN (also known as Agnes de DAMMARTIN) was the daughter of Count Aubrey II (Alberic) of Dammartin (c. 1147-1200) and Maud (Mahaut) de Ponthieu (c. 1150-aft1200). She and William de FIENES had the following children:
